This MGA was stored in a barn in New Hampshire from 1985. Unfortunately, the section of the barn where this car stood had a leaking roof, resulting in severe corrosion throughout.
The car is offered either as a parts car or as an extremely ambitious restoration project. The chassis is technically repairable but will require extensive welding, including custom-made sections. The body is also restorable but needs major metalwork, multiple repair panels and replacement body sections.
The engine is seized. Oil has been added to the cylinders, but no attempt has been made to free it. Three of the four wheels are locked, the tyres are dry-rotted, and the steering linkage is seized. The car does not roll or steer and must be loaded directly from a lift.
The interior is original and largely complete. The hood frame is included but not pictured. An additional boot lid is supplied, as the original shows perforation through the aluminium. Odometer reads 33, 569 miles.
A very rough MGA for experienced restorers only, priced accordingly.
